In this episode of Working the Lectionary, your hosts Brendan Byrne and John Bottomley reflect on Psalm 40 and its detailing of the presence of God in the world, including the world of work and the "daily grind"; they also examine Paul's First Letter to the Corinthians and how it speaks into the historical realities of colonialism and the possibility of reconciliation between First and Second Nations people by modelling leadership and equality that is grounded in our shared human vulnerability.
